Aiming at digital measurement of gap and step difference, a measurement technology based on multisource measurement data fusion was proposed. The measurement method using vision measurement sensor and omnidirectional robot assisting actuator was presented and the measurement system composition was analyzed. Based on the research, measurement process based on measurement data fusion was proposed. In order to measure automatically, multi-system integration framework and control method was studied. Finally, a QT-based gap and step difference measurement software and omnidirectional robot measurement platform was designed and developed to carry out verification. The research provides technical support and methodological guidance for automatic and high-accuracy measurement of gap and step difference.
